Warning Signs You Need Wet Vacuum Water Extraction

Ignoring the warning signs of water damage can lead to costly repairs and even health hazards. Here are some common signs that you need wet vacuum water extraction:

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away

Strong, persistent musty odors in your home or business can be a sign of hidden water damage. If you notice these odors, it’s essential to investigate and address the issue before it’s too late.

Warped or Buckled Flooring

Warped or buckled flooring can be a sign of water damage beneath the surface. If you notice these signs, it’s crucial to address the issue quickly to prevent further damage.

Water Stains or Discoloration

Water stains or discoloration on walls, ceilings, or floors can be a sign of water damage. If you notice these signs, it’s essential to investigate and address the issue before it’s too late.

Increased Humidity or Mold Growth

Increased humidity or mold growth in your home or business can be a sign of hidden water damage. If you notice these signs, it’s crucial to address the issue quickly to prevent further damage.

Unusual Sounds or Sights

Unusual sounds or sights in your home or business, such as dripping water or water droplets, can be a sign of water damage. If you notice these signs, it’s essential to investigate and address the issue before it’s too late.

Wet Vacuum Water Extraction v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ional

Situation DIY? Call a Pro? Why
Small water spill (less than 1 gallon) Yes No You can likely handle a small water spill on your own with a wet vacuum and some towels.
Large water spill (over 10 gallons) No Yes A large water spill needs specialized equipment and expertise to safely and effectively extract the water.
Hidden water damage (e.g., behind walls or under flooring) No Yes Hidden water damage needs specialized equipment and expertise to safely and effectively locate and extract the water.
Water damage in a sensitive area (e.g., electrical room or kitchen) No Yes Water damage in sensitive areas needs specialized equipment and expertise to safely and effectively extract the water and prevent further damage.
Water damage in a commercial property No Yes Water damage in commercial properties needs specialized equipment and expertise to safely and effectively extract the water and prevent further damage.

While some water spills may seem minor, it’s essential to remember that water damage can quickly escalate and lead to costly repairs and health hazards. If you’re unsure about how to handle a water spill or suspect hidden water damage, it’s always best to err on the side of caution and call a professional.

Q: How do I prevent water damage in the first place?

A: Preventing water damage needs regular maintenance and inspection of your property. Check your pipes, appliances, and roof regularly for signs of leaks or damage. Also, consider installing a water sensor or alarm to detect water leaks early on.
